"Meet the Spartans" is a comedy film directed by Jason Friedberg and Aaron Seltzer. The movie is a parody of the 2006 film "300," which was based on the graphic novel of the same name by Frank Miller. The film follows the story of Leonidas, the King of Sparta, played by Sean Patrick Flanery, as he leads his 300 Spartans against the invading Persian army. However, this version of the story is full of comedic twists and turns, making it a hilarious spoof of the original.
